Animals face many challenges in science, as do those who work with animals. While this course maintains a very general title, and will cover methane production by herbivores, the focus this year will be on animal well-being, especially as it concerns animals kept for farming and for research. What are the most pressing concerns? How can we determine what they are? How can we assess the well-being of animals (on-farm observations of animal well-being), and, hopefully, measure the progress of attempts to improve or guarantee a high level of it? Once we know what we should do, what is preventing us from doing it? What are the aspects of human nature that keep us from doing the right thing? This course will ask these questions, and will try to answer some of them, or, at least, help us ask them in a good way.
Objectifs pédagogiques
The objectives of this course are:
- to understand the multi-dimensional aspect of animal well-being
- to appreciate the challenges animals face while being cared for by humans
- to appreciate the challenges faced when designing an assessment protocol for animal well-being
- to discuss the human side of ethical considerations, to understand our shortcomings as ethical beings and identify potential ways to overcome them

Programme détaillé
Interactive lectures on methane production of ruminants, husbandry systems, animal well-being, assessment methods, ethics and human weakness. There will a practical assessment on-farm of several aspects of cow well-being, with a discussion of the methods, their strengths and weaknesses (repeatability, reliability etc). Discussions on possible ways forward.
Students will, in small groups, work on the measures on animal well-being collected during the week and present them at the end of the module. Six hours are considered for the preparation, three of which are included in the time table. The evaluation is based on: - Motivation and participation of the student during the module, and the presentation at the end of the module.
